Output 8e9626b44d29e89df46b553b59d13179f9f9bbdd4773ac7eea822a9ee960dea3:74

value
48893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8b77ac82dad3077195126bb95bca9e00a53a9a OP_EQUAL
address
39wmpBK6z6oNK6arHwk2vegRt3HcaqaoLq
transaction
8e9626b44d29e89df46b553b59d13179f9f9bbdd4773ac7eea822a9ee960dea3
confirmations
200467
spent
false

1 Sat Range